Laagagcha
Village
Laagagcha is a small town and rural commune in Sidi Bennour Province of the Casablanca-Settat region of Morocco. At the time of the 2004 census, the commune had a total population of 14,313 people living in 2441 households. Laagagcha is situated 8 km west of Sidi Smail Bou Charbil.
